What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Remote Functional Medicine Nurse,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Remote Functional Medicine Nurse, you need a comprehensive understanding of functional medicine principles, clinical nursing expertise, and an active RN license, often supplemented by additional training or certification in functional or integrative medicine. Familiarity with telehealth platforms, electronic health records (EHR), and specialized functional medicine assessment tools is typically required. Exceptional communication, empathy, and self-motivation are crucial soft skills for building patient relationships and working independently. These skills and qualities are vital for providing holistic, patient-centered care and successfully supporting clients in a remote setting.

What is a Remote Functional Medicine Nurse?

A Remote Functional Medicine Nurse is a registered nurse who specializes in functional medicine and provides patient care and support via telehealth platforms, rather than in person. They focus on identifying and addressing the root causes of health issues using a holistic, patient-centered approach. Their responsibilities include health assessments, creating personalized wellness plans, patient education, lifestyle coaching, and ongoing monitoring, all conducted remotely. This role allows nurses to reach and assist patients from various locations, promoting wellness and disease prevention.

What is the difference between Remote Functional Medicine Nurse vs Remote Holistic Nurse?

AspectRemote Functional Medicine NurseRemote Holistic Nurse
CertificationsRN license, Functional Medicine certification often preferredRN license, Holistic or Integrative Nursing certifications
Work EnvironmentTelehealth platforms, clinics, wellness programsTelehealth, alternative medicine clinics, wellness centers
Industry UsageFunctional medicine practices, integrative healthHolistic health, alternative medicine, wellness coaching
Job FocusAddressing root causes of illness through functional approachesPromoting overall well-being using holistic methods

Remote Functional Medicine Nurses and Remote Holistic Nurses both work in telehealth settings and require RN licensure. However, Functional Medicine Nurses focus on diagnosing and treating root causes of health issues using functional medicine principles, while Holistic Nurses emphasize overall wellness and integrative health practices. Both roles serve similar industries but differ in their approach and certification emphasis.
